Yaymaker is Paint Nite. We brought both brands together under the Paint Nite name — same artists, same events, same format we invented in 2012. More than 10 million tickets have been sold across both brands combined. If you used to attend Yaymaker events in Toronto, you're in the right place. Welcome back.
Your ticket to Dragonflies And A Lotus Flower includes the canvas, all the paint you'll need, the use of brushes and an apron during the event, and step-by-step instruction from Katherine. Drinks and food are ordered separately from The Pickle Barrel Yorkdale — you pay the venue directly for anything you eat or drink.
This event runs approximately 2 hours. Doors open at 2:30 PM — we recommend arriving 15 minutes early to get settled and order your first drink before Katherine starts the painting.
You can reschedule your ticket to any other Paint Nite event up to 24 hours before this one starts. After that, tickets are locked — no refunds or changes. If Paint Nite cancels this event for any reason, you'll receive a full automatic refund.
